What is No Medical Life Insurance

Updated: 10 minutes ago

No Medical Life Insurance is sometimes referred to as "Simplified Issue Life Insurance". It is for individuals with a current or pre-existing health issues that under the traditional life insurance policy cannot be covered. It is comforting to know that there are Insurance Companies in Canada that can provide life insurance at very competitive rates if you currently have an illness, disease, or have a medical history of health conditions.


Who should consider this insurance

  • If you have some health problems such as heart disease, cancer, diabetes, multiple sclerosis, etc.

  • If you are hard to insure

  • If you have been previously declined or rated

  • If you have a dangerous job

  • If you participate in hazardous or extreme sports

  • If you hate needles or medical exams

  • If you require coverage fast


What does the term "No Medical" means

No Medical Life Insurance means no medical tests and no needles or fluids. This is a most simple and quick method for purchasing Life Insurance for individuals considering this insurance. There are however medical questions on the insurance applications that should be answered truthfully for the insurer to asses insurability.


Is No Medical Life Insurance coverage for a term or is it permanent

Fortunately, most insurance providers offering No Medical Life Insurance or Simplified Issue Life Insurance products have Term Life Insurance (10, 20, 25, or 30 years), and Permanent Life Insurance (such as Whole Life Insurance) options are also available.


What you need to know before completing a No Medical Life Insurance application

Since you are not required to do any medical exams or bloodwork, you should start by gathering your medical history and medication list from your family physician. If you are currently undergoing treatment then get an accurate status of the treatment and recovery time frame. This information is used by insurance providers to assess your application and provide life insurance coverage. As such the information provided on the application should be accurate and truthful.
